The Five Key Habits for Extending Tyre Life
Check Tyre Pressure Regularly
This habit stands as the most basic yet powerful change you can make in your life. Underinflated tyres generate excess heat, wear faster, and consume more fuel. The tread pattern of overinflated tyres wears out in an uneven way which leads to reduced road grip. The pressure of your tyres needs to be checked once every month and before you take any long trips.
The recommended tyre pressure for your vehicle appears in the owner’s manual and on a sticker located at the driver’s door jamb but not on the tyre sidewall because the sidewall shows maximum pressure ratings. Your tyres will function optimally when you maintain the recommended pressure levels.
Rotate Your Tyres Regularly
The wear patterns on tyres do not distribute themselves consistently among the four wheels of a vehicle. The front tyres wear out at a faster rate because they carry the responsibility of steering and most of the braking force. The process of rotating your tyres at 10,000-kilometer intervals helps your tyres wear out evenly which extends their overall lifespan.
The regular rotation of your tyres leads to better vehicle handling and traction which enhances safety for both you and your passengers.
Monitor Your Tread Depth
The 20-cent coin test serves as a basic method to determine tread depth which should be performed at regular intervals. The legal minimum tread depth requirement stands at 1.6mm yet tyres lose their wet-weather traction capabilities at higher levels than this standard. Monitoring tread helps you catch wear patterns early and understand how your driving and vehicle condition affect tyre longevity.
The presence of uneven tyre wear indicates that other vehicle components need attention which usually relates to alignment or suspension problems.
Get Your Wheel Alignment Checked
The wheels being out of alignment leads to fast uneven tyre wear. When your vehicle pulls to one side and your steering wheel vibrates while your tyres show uneven wear patterns the problem most likely stems from alignment issues. Your wheels will follow the manufacturer’s specifications when you get professional alignment which helps your tyres last longer.
The alignment inspection needs to be performed once every year or when you observe changes in your vehicle’s handling.
Perform Seasonal Tyre Checks
The climate in Australia creates tough conditions for tyres to handle. Heat in summer accelerates wear, whilst cold weather in some regions affects pressure and traction. The inspection process needs to happen before every season change and before winter and hot periods that last for a long time.
Seasonal checks also give you a chance to spot any issues early, before they become serious.
Additional Tips for Maximum Tyre Life
The way you drive affects how quickly your tyres wear out through aggressive acceleration and hard braking and fast turns. The combination of smooth driving with controlled vehicle operation leads to longer tyre life and better fuel economy.
The tyres of your vehicle will suffer additional stress when you carry weight that exceeds the recommended capacity for your vehicle. Your vehicle must carry only essential items while staying within its specified load capacity.
The visual inspection method allows technicians to find early-stage punctures and cracks as well as other damages which need urgent repair.
